Description A beautiful verse by Tang dynasty poet Li Po (aka Li Bau), set to an old photo of mine which seems to match the feeling.The text reads:the Travellers, listening to the sound of the zither,Heard pine trees rustling in myriad chasmsthe fading notes like falling frost on Bells,I hadn't noticed Dusk come to the mountainsnor seen how deep the Autumn clouds had darkened.
